Insert Molding

Integrating Strength, Precision, and Functionality into Every Molded Part

Insert Molding with Topmetry

Insert molding is a precision injection molding process that encapsulates metal, plastic, or ceramic components—called inserts—within a molded plastic part. These inserts are placed into a mold cavity before plastic is injected, forming a tight mechanical or chemical bond between the materials.

This method enhances the structural integrity, electrical conductivity, and wear resistance of parts without requiring post-molding assembly. Common insert types include threaded studs, electrical contacts, and structural reinforcements—especially useful in automotive, medical, and industrial products that demand high performance and long life.

FAQs About Insert Molding

What is insert molding best suited for?
It’s ideal for embedding metal parts, electronics, or threaded inserts into plastic components in a single molding cycle.
